摘要
Compositions including an aromatic compound for inhibiting the production of exoproteins by Gram positive bacteria are disclosed. The aromatic inhibitory compounds of the present invention have the general formula: chemistry chemdraw filechemistry mol file;wherein R1 is selected from the group consisting of H, chemistry chemdraw filechemistry mol file;—OR5, —R6C(O)H, —R6OH, —R6COOH, —OR6OH, —OR6COOH, —C(O)NH2, chemistry chemdraw filechemistry mol file;and NH2 and salts thereof; R5 is a monovalent saturated or unsaturated aliphatic hydrocarbyl moiety; R6 is a divalent saturated or unsaturated aliphatic hydrocarbyl moiety; R7 is a trivalent saturated or unsaturated aliphatic hydrocarbyl moiety; R8 is a monovalent substituted or unsubstituted saturated or unsaturated aliphatic hydrocarbyl moiety which may or may not be interrupted with hetero atoms; R2, R3, and R4 are independently selected from the group consisting of H, OH, COOH, and —C(O)R9; R9 is hydrogen or a monovalent saturated or unsaturated aliphatic hydrocarbyl moiety.
